Did you know March 8th is International Women's Day? International Women's Day is a global day celebrating the economic, political and social achievements of women past, present and future and has been observed since the early 1900's. In accordance with a declaration by the Socialist Party of America, the first National Woman's Day (NWD) was observed across the United States on 28 February, 1909. In 1913 following discussions, International Women's Day (IWD) was transferred to 8 March and has remained the global date for International Women's Day.
